What exactly is Internet Scraping and How can It Operate?

Internet scraping, often called web information extraction or Internet harvesting, is the process of automating the retrieval of knowledge from websites. It involves using software program programs or scripts to entry Websites, extract particular details, and retail store it in a very structured format for further Investigation or use.

In today's details-driven globe, enterprises, researchers, and individuals generally require to assemble big quantities of information from many on the web resources. Net scraping offers a powerful Option to effectively accumulate and organize this worthwhile information. By automating the process, World wide web scraping eradicates the need for guide copying and pasting, conserving effort and time while ensuring accuracy and regularity.

Being familiar with Web Scraping
Net scraping could be the observe of extracting data from Web sites using automatic program or scripts. These applications can navigate through Web content, parse the HTML or other structured details formats, and extract the specified information and facts. The extracted details can then be saved in a very databases, spreadsheet, or some other ideal format for even more processing or Examination.

As an example how Net scraping functions, let us take into consideration an easy instance. Imagine you might want to Acquire pricing data for a particular product from several e-commerce Internet sites. Manually visiting Each individual Internet site, finding the product or service, and copying the price facts will be a time-consuming and mistake-susceptible undertaking. With Net scraping, you can produce a script that quickly visits Each and every Web-site, locates the solution web site, and extracts the related pricing data.

Key Factors of Website Scraping
Net scraping requires quite a few important components:

Net Crawler: A method or script that quickly navigates via Internet sites by adhering to hyperlinks and retrieving Websites.
HTML Parser: A part that analyzes the framework and information of HTML or other structured details formats to detect and extract the specified information and facts.
Details Extraction: The whole process of extracting unique details features within the Web content, for instance text, photos, backlinks, or tables, depending on predefined guidelines or styles.
Facts Storage: The extracted info is typically saved in the structured format, for instance a database, CSV file, or spreadsheet, for further Assessment or processing.
Why is World wide web Scraping Crucial?
Web scraping presents several benefits and apps throughout a variety of industries and domains. Here are some explanation why Internet scraping is crucial:

Info Aggregation: Website scraping permits you to obtain info from various sources and consolidate it into an individual, structured structure for analysis or determination-earning.
Marketplace Investigation: Providers can use Internet scraping to gather insights about competition, pricing trends, product opinions, and client sentiments.
Rate Checking: World wide web scraping enables true-time tracking of selling prices across numerous e-commerce platforms, encouraging companies stay aggressive and make knowledgeable pricing selections.
Guide Technology: By extracting Get in touch with facts along with other suitable facts from websites, companies can make potential customers and establish prospective buyers.
Tutorial Exploration: Researchers can leverage Net scraping to gather knowledge for reports, surveys, or Examination in different fields, for example social sciences, economics, and linguistics.
Material Aggregation: Internet scraping is usually used to combination news articles, blog site posts, or other on the internet content from various resources for content material curation or Investigation.
Lawful and Ethical Issues
Although World-wide-web scraping is usually a robust tool, It can be critical to comprehend and comply with the lawful and moral issues concerned. Here are a few critical factors to remember:

Phrases of Support: Many Internet websites have terms of company that prohibit or limit web scraping things to do. It truly is crucial to critique and comply with these phrases to avoid probable legal troubles.
Mental Assets Rights: Respect copyrights and various intellectual home rights when scraping facts from websites. Stay away from scraping and distributing copyrighted articles devoid of authorization.
Facts Privacy: Be mindful of data privacy laws and regulations, especially when scraping own or delicate info.
Server Load: Too much or intense Net scraping can location a big load on an internet site's servers, perhaps leading to effectiveness difficulties or assistance disruptions. It is necessary to carry out measures to make sure your scraping things to do will not overburden the goal Web sites.
Best Practices for Internet Scraping
To guarantee ethical and accountable Website scraping methods, consider the following ideal tactics:

Regard Robots.txt: The robots.txt file on a website specifies which places are off-boundaries to web crawlers. Adhere to those rules and stay away from scraping restricted areas.
Employ Crawl Delays: Introduce intentional delays in between requests to prevent overwhelming the goal website's servers.
Identify Yourself: Many Web-sites have mechanisms to detect and most likely block scraping pursuits. Take into account identifying your scraper during the consumer-agent string or offering contact information and facts for transparency.
Receive Consent: When scraping information from Web-sites that call for authentication or include delicate info, take into consideration acquiring express consent or permission from the website entrepreneurs or pertinent get-togethers.
Use Proxies or Rotating IP Addresses: To prevent IP blocking or amount-limiting actions, think about using proxies or rotating IP addresses for the scraping pursuits.
Adjust to Information Privacy Restrictions: Make sure that your World wide web scraping tactics comply with applicable info privateness guidelines and regulations, such as the Standard Facts Security Regulation (GDPR) or the California Customer Privacy Act (CCPA).
Conclusion
Net scraping is a strong strategy that permits the automated extraction of information from Sites. It offers a lot of Gains and purposes throughout several industries, from current market exploration and selling price checking to educational analysis and material aggregation. Nonetheless, It is essential to understand and adjust to authorized and ethical criteria, respect intellectual assets rights, and apply most effective techniques to make certain responsible and sustainable World-wide-web scraping routines.

By following the pointers outlined in this post, you can leverage the power of web scraping even though reducing likely risks and keeping a positive romantic relationship with the Sites you connect with. Because the digital landscape carries on to evolve, web scraping will stay an priceless Software for information-driven determination-earning and research.

soft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os
softwarecosmos

Leave a Reply

Your email address will not be published. Required fields are marked *